# Sam Altman Says Industry Overestimated AI Growth, AI Hardware Stocks Pull Back as SanDisk Drops Over 10%

TradingKey - On August 24, Eastern Time, components of the Philadelphia Semiconductor Index fell across the board, with AI hardware stocks pulling back collectively. Among them, memory stocks, optical communications stocks, and chip stocks led the decline.

SanDisk (SNDK) once fell over 10%; Micron (MU) fell over 7%, dropping below the $900 level; SK Hynix (SKHY) dropped over 5%; Marvell Technology (MRVL), AMD (AMD), and Intel (INTC) all fell over 3%.

On the news front, OpenAI CEO Sam Altman recently sent a rare signal of caution, publicly acknowledging that the entire industry, including OpenAI, generally overestimated the growth pace of AI.

Altman stated that as early as 2023 when GPT-4 was launched, the industry generally expected AI to rapidly disrupt the software industry and reshape the business landscape. However, the reality is that the economic system itself possesses strong operational inertia; corporate procurement habits and user behavior will not be restructured overnight, and the technological transformation of industries requires a longer penetration cycle. In his view, a slower-than-expected pace of implementation is not entirely negative; a smoother transition will instead reduce industry volatility and make the process of technology integration more solid.

For capital markets, a downward revision of expectations means a restructuring of valuation logic. Since the advent of ChatGPT, massive amounts of capital have been invested globally across the AI industry chain, and tech company valuations have largely been supported by the AI growth narrative.

Once growth rates are revised downward, whether previous high investments can match expected returns will become the core logic for market repricing, putting pressure on high-valuation targets that rely on high growth expectations for a valuation pullback.
